Frequently Asked Questions

Q: How much should I focus on algorithms versus system design? A: Kent values practical application over rote memorization. While you should be comfortable with core algorithms, spend the majority of your time preparing for system design and architecture-related questions that mirror the complex projects the company undertakes.

Q: Will I be tested on specific domain knowledge? A: You are not expected to be a domain expert in naval architecture or geotechnical engineering, but you should be prepared to learn quickly. The interviewers will look for your curiosity and your ability to ask the right questions to understand the domain requirements.

Other General Tips

  • Focus on the "Why" – When discussing your past projects, explain the reasoning behind your technical choices. Understanding why a specific design pattern was chosen is more valuable than just describing the implementation.
  • Be Transparent About Trade-offs – Every technical decision involves trade-offs. A strong candidate acknowledges these openly and explains why they chose a specific path despite the limitations.
  • Prepare for Behavioral Questions – Use the STAR method (Situation, Task, Action, Result) to structure your answers. This ensures your responses remain clear and focused.
